For Kansas State and Iowa State, Farmageddon is a treasure — and the stakes have never been higher

The heartland of America, where the Missouri River flows, is home to two agricultural powerhouses – Iowa and Kansas. These states boast some of the most fertile farmland in the world, producing a variety of crops and livestock. Iowa is known for its corn, hogs, and turkeys, while Kansas is famous for winter wheat, sorghum, and cattle.

Agriculture plays a crucial role in the economies of both states, shaping business and education. Iowa State and Kansas State, the land-grant institutions of their respective states, have a long history of nurturing the next generation of farmers. This shared focus on agriculture has fostered a close relationship between the two schools, extending beyond academics to athletics.

One of the most storied rivalries in college football emerged from this bond – Farmageddon. Initially seen as a derogatory term, Farmageddon has now become a cherished tradition in the world of college sports. The matchup between Iowa State and Kansas State has grown in significance over the years, with both teams now ranked in the top 25.

The history of these two programs is marked by humble beginnings and remarkable turnarounds. Kansas State, under the leadership of legendary coach Bill Snyder, transformed from a struggling team to a powerhouse in college football. Iowa State, guided by coaches like Dan McCarney, experienced its own moments of success but lagged behind Kansas State for many years.

The rivalry between Iowa State and Kansas State took on a new level of importance as the Big 12 conference underwent realignment. Amidst the chaos of conference changes, the bond between the two schools strengthened, solidifying their shared identity as land-grant institutions with a common goal.

As the two teams prepare to face off in their annual showdown, the stakes have never been higher. Both Iowa State and Kansas State are vying for a spot in the Big 12 Championship Game, adding an extra layer of intensity to the matchup. The game has often been marked by unpredictable weather conditions and dramatic finishes, adding to the excitement of Farmageddon.

Looking to the future, there are plans to shake up the traditional rivalry. The game is set to be played in Ireland in the upcoming season, offering a unique twist to the age-old rivalry. However, there are concerns about the future of Farmageddon as conference dynamics continue to evolve.

Despite the uncertainty, one thing remains clear – Farmageddon is more than just a game. It is a symbol of the shared heritage and competitive spirit that defines the relationship between Iowa State and Kansas State. As the two teams gear up for another epic showdown, fans can expect a battle of the farmers like no other.
